Christmas night shooting leaves 2 injured

SAVANNAH, Ga (WSAV) — Christmas night, the Savannah Police Department (SPD) posted to social media that they responded to an aggravated assault near Burroughs Street and 48th Street.

At around 9:00 p.m. SPD responded to reports of two injured adult males at Martin Luther King Jr. Blvd. and 46th Street.   It was later determined the victims, while driving, had struck a parked vehicle near the scene, were shot at and fled.

While fleeing they struck an additional unoccupied vehicle and sustained non-life-threatening injuries.  Both victims were treated and transported to Memorial Health University Medical Center…
